Research on quantum compilation of neutral atom quantum computing platform

Published 9 Jan 2025 in quant-ph | (2501.05266v1)

Abstract: Quantum compilation is the process of decomposing high-level quantum algorithms or arbitrary unitary operations into quantum circuits composed of a specific set of quantum gates. Neutral atom quantum computing platform is a quantum computing implementation method with high controllability and scalability, but its quantum compilation method is not mature. We systematically review the quantum compilation methods based on matrix decomposition, and propose a compilation algorithm suitable for neutral atom quantum computing, which can effectively decompose any unitary operation into a series of quantum gates suitable for the neutral atom platform, and ensure that the generated quantum circuits can run directly on the platform.
